Spicy Lentil Nachos

Prep Time:
10 minutes
Cook Time:
35 minutes
Total Time:
45 minutes
Spicy lentil and black bean nachos topped with salsa and melted cheese - a satisfying and affordable vegetarian snack for any occasion.
Ingredients:
  • 1 teaspoon coconut oil
  • 1 cup finely chopped onion
  • 1 cup dried lentils
  • 2.5 cups chicken broth
  • 1 tablespoon chili powder
  • 2 teaspoons 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 cup cooked black beans
  • 1 cup corn kernels
  • 1 cup salsa
  • 1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
  • 1 (13.5 ounce) package tortilla chips
Instructions:
  • In a skillet over medium heat, warm up the coconut oil. Add the onion and sauté until tender for approximately 5 minutes, stirring occasionally. Now, mix in the garlic and cook for an additional minute.
  • Combine lentils, broth, chili powder, cumin, and oregano in a pot. Bring to a boil, then simmer on low for 30 minutes until the lentils are tender.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• In a saucepan, mix black beans and corn together. If using canned beans and corn, make sure to drain them first. Heat over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until warmed through, about 8 minutes.
  • Arrange tortilla chips elegantly on a platter. Layer on top with lentils, black beans, corn, and salsa. Sprinkle generously with shredded cheese. Serve promptly while warm.
